In the Sheridan area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+, heavily dependent on the scope of the project. Key factors include the complexity of the layout (e.g., custom angles in older homes), the type of cabinets (stock vs. custom), and whether old cabinets need removal and disposal. Michigan's seasonal demand can also affect pricing, with summer often being a busier and potentially more expensive time to schedule.
For a standard kitchen, professional installation usually takes 2 to 4 days, assuming the cabinets are on-site and the space is prepared. In Sheridan, where many homes have basements and accessible crawl spaces, running new plumbing or electrical lines for sink or lighting adjustments can add time. It's also wise to schedule during drier seasons like late spring or early fall to avoid delays from humid summer weather affecting materials or winter travel for crews.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is usually not required in Sheridan or Montcalm County. However, if your installation involves moving gas lines, plumbing, or altering electrical outlets (common for under-cabinet lighting), you likely need permits and inspections. Always verify with the Montcalm County Building Department, as codes ensure safety, especially with Michigan's strict energy and electrical standards.

Michigan's significant humidity changes between seasons can cause wood cabinets to expand and contract. A professional installer in Sheridan will acclimate cabinets in your home for several days before installation and ensure proper sealing. Scheduling installations for spring or fall is often ideal, avoiding the peak indoor humidity of summer and the extreme dry heat from winter furnaces, which helps ensure a stable, long-lasting fit.
